How to Get Started – Setup and Onboarding
Signing up for litefinance is a three‑step process: registration, identity verification, and funding. After creating an account, you will be guided through a KYC (Know Your Customer) workflow that verifies your PAN, Aadhaar, and bank details. Once approved, you can link an Indian bank account or use UPI for instant deposits.
After funding, the platform provides a step‑by‑step tutorial that walks you through setting up your first watchlist, configuring risk limits, and optionally connecting an external broker API. The onboarding wizard also suggests a starter portfolio based on your risk tolerance and investment horizon.
Pricing Structure and Cost Considerations
litefinance adopts a tiered subscription model that aligns with the size of your trading activity. The entry‑level “Starter” plan is free but includes a limited number of trades per month and basic charting tools. The “Professional” and “Enterprise” tiers unlock advanced analytics, unlimited API calls, and priority support. All plans charge a modest per‑trade commission that is typically lower than many traditional brokers in India.
When evaluating cost, consider the total number of transactions you expect, the need for premium features, and any potential discounts for annual billing. A clear understanding of your trading volume will help you avoid unexpected fees.

Security, Reliability, and Support
Security is a top priority for litefinance. The platform employs two‑factor authentication (2FA), encryption at rest and in transit, and regular security audits in line with Indian data protection guidelines. Funds are held in segregated accounts with reputable banks, providing an additional layer of protection.
Reliability is ensured through a multi‑region cloud infrastructure that offers 99.9% uptime. If you encounter issues, litefinance provides 24/7 chat support, a comprehensive knowledge base, and dedicated account managers for premium customers.
